Prop drill: prop up a stake to deliver loft
Danny Maude's prop drill for solid fairway-wood strikes: set the ball roughly a club-width inside your lead heel and picture a post running from your lead shoulder into the ground. Turn your trail foot out a little and prop yourself up around that post as you pivot back over the ball. Then, coming down, keep sensing that your trail-side pocket is held back as you turn into the ball, which keeps the club coming back into the ball and delivering loft.
